Tips to choose the perfect engagement rings

When it comes to choosing the perfect engagement rings in San Diego, CA,always keep your budget in mind. Having a basic idea of what you want will lower stress and make your ring search a more seamless and fun process.

There are so many different types of engagement ring styles available, right from modern and minimal to vintage-inspired and contemporary. Look for a style that your partner loves along with it matching their daily lifestyle.

Opt for gemstones and metals that are tough, durable, and can easily take on daily wear and tear. Always head to a reliable and trusted jeweler who can offer you a range of high-end metals and gemstones at an affordable price.

For your diamond jewelry in San Diego, CA, the most popular metal options are yellow gold, rose gold, or platinum. However, some brides choose metals like palladium, tungsten,and titanium that are tough, durable, and will last you for a lifetime.

Aesthetics are also important when it comes to your piece. Look for pieces that are unique, set with ornate details or you can even engrave your pieces to make them more sentimental.

Make sure to get your pieces certified and appraised by a professional before you leave the store.

Also, choose diamonds that have next to no small flaws and imperfections as they can lower the value of the stone.

Avoid exposing your pieces to any harmful chemicals, abrasives, and harsh detergents as they can corrode the metal band and ruin the shine of your stone. They might also affect softer stones.
